    I have 2 flashdrives-they both 32 Gb space in size. I have them both formatted as FAT32. I also have a flashdrive that is 64GB in size formatted in FAT32. The ones that are 32 GB in size work fine on my amazon fire tablet and I can watch video on it fine. When I use the flashdrive that is 64 GB in size it says unsupported storage : the file system or size of your external device is not supported.



    Is there a maximum size file system that can be used on a FAT32 usb flashdrive with size of 64GB? If yes what is the maximum size?

    FAT32 size limit is 2TB so you are still well below the max size. You can try exFAT, perhaps your tablet is capable of reading/writing on it

    If you formatted your 64gb stick in windows, it was probably in exfat, thus the incompatibility with the tablet. Windows formats all drives up to 32gb to fat32 and to exfat anything bigger than that. So, get a proper partitioning/formatting tool and format it to anything you like :)
